With 31 tackles, 1.5 tackles-for-loss, 3 pass breakups, a QB hurry, and a blocked kick in 2021 for the Ragin Cajuns, the Pittsburgh Steelers have invited defensive lineman, Tayland Humphrey to their 2022 rookie minicamp.
Humphrey was a 2022 East West Shrine Bowl participant and was on the Reese’s Senior Bowl preseason watch list. In 2021, he was named to Athlon Sports Sun Belt Preseason Third Team Defense, LSWA Second Team, and Third Team All-Conference.
Tayland Humphrey (#99). | Photo via RaginCajuns.com
Pittsburgh ranked dead last in rush defense last season, and Humphrey’s 6’5″, 349lb. frame is sure to help sure up the middle of the defense if given the opportunity. With Tyson Alualu coming back from a season-ending injury and still the uncertainty surrounding Stephon Tuitt, Humphrey’s presence could be very well needed.
